• Closure is a Lie: You Don't Need It To Heal | Ep. 17
    May 14 2025

    For a long time, I thought I needed closure to move on. I thought I needed that one final conversation, the apology, the explanation, the moment that would tie it all together and make it make sense.

    But what I’ve learned is that closure doesn’t always come. And even when it does… it doesn’t always heal.

    In this episode, I’m sharing the hard truths about closure—the ways we chase it, the reasons we cling to it, and the power we give away while waiting for it. Whether it’s a relationship, a friendship, or something you’ve been holding onto for years, I want to help you see that healing is still possible… even without a final word.

    We’ll talk about:

    • Why closure is more about us than the other person
    • The difference between closure and clarity
    • And why your healing doesn’t have to wait for someone else’s words and/or actions


    If you’ve ever felt stuck in the in-between—hoping for something that may never come—this episode is for you.

    What if you’re not stuck because of what they didn’t say…
    but because you haven’t stopped hoping they will?

  • Blood Doesn’t Bind: Stop Letting Family Hold You Hostage | Ep. 15
    Apr 16 2025

    "Family is family."

    We’ve been told this our whole lives—that no matter what they’ve done, how they treat us, or how much pain they cause—we owe them: loyalty, forgiveness, and endless chances.

    But let’s be real—blood alone doesn’t make someone family.

    In this episode, we’re stripping away the lies we’ve been conditioned to believe. We’re confronting the guilt, the obligation, and the fear of walking away from relationships that do nothing but drain us. We’re exposing the romanticized version of family that keeps us holding on, waiting, hoping, convincing ourselves they'll change.

    But what if they never do?

    What if the love, safety, and support you’ve been waiting for isn’t tied to DNA—but to the people who actually show up for you?

    This is about breaking cycles of generational harm and rejecting the idea that we have to stay tied to people just because we share a bloodline. It’s about giving yourself permission to choose your family—the people who love you without conditions.

    • ​We’re tearing down the guilt.
    • ​We’re rebuilding with truth.
    • ​And we’re creating space for relationships that actually nourish us.

    So, let’s talk about it. Let’s challenge what we’ve been taught and start defining family on our own terms.

    If this episode shakes something in you, share it with someone who needs to hear it.

    Because you don’t owe anyone a place in your life just because of blood. And that truth? Might just set you free.
